Originally Posted by Fat Nick
BTW, the new Mustangs have a 2.5" mandrel-bent exhaust from the factory, so it won't be as big of a difference as one with non-mandrel. See if you can upgrade to a 3" exhaust. Also where do you normally chill at, me and a bunch of Mustang and Camaro guys get together on Sat. nights.
youre right about it being 2.5 in and mandrel bent from the factory. that said, he shouldnt upgrade to a 3 in exhaust...that would be way overkill. i think the only real power the new GTs are gonna gain from exhaust is with headers and eliminating the cats. swapping the exhaust is more than likely gonna be more for sound than performance it would seem. which makes me wonder, if they only got 40 more hp with a heads that flow like the old 4V with a less restrictive exhaust, exactly how much will be gained from swapping out the exhaust? only time will tell.
